#e6d572 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e6d572 is composed of 90.2% red, 83.5% green and 44.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.4% magenta, 50.4% yellow and 9.8% black. It has a hue angle of 51.2 degrees, a saturation of 69.9% and a lightness of 67.5%. #e6d572 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ffe4 with #cdab00.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c66.

Shades and Tints of #e6d572
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090802 is the darkest color, while #fefdf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e6d572
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#adacab is the less saturated color, while #f9e35f is the most saturated one.
